Physical DescriptionA Victorian pear-shaped chatelaine purse. It is brass with a German silver plate and a flower repoussé design along the borders. The purse is hinged at the bottom and has a ring for hanging on the top. The interior is lined with gray silk.Additional Details
Custodial History NoteThe item was a gift from a member of the general public to First Lady Nancy Reagan during the Reagan administration. It was received through the Executive Office of the President Office of Correspondence and maintained there until its transfer to the National Archives in January, 1989 for deposit with the Reagan Presidential Library.
